Review highlights:

1. " Compared to the stock Pirelli Scorpion ATR all season tires, the XTM ATs were 9% less efficient driving at highway speeds"
Nice sample of one. Better than none.

2. "... The negative impact of off-road tires drops on highway as speed is reduced due to less wind drag coming from the more aggressive tread pattern."

Um, that's more like increased friction aka rolling resistance of the tread pattern, not "wind drag."

3. " In addition to a noticeably quieter ride [of the XTM ATs], the ride was also much smoother. The lugs on the KO3s are more aggressive..."
Interesting. KO3s appear to have narrower lug voids than the XTM ATs.
